Bohr radius
Symbola0 or rBohr
Named afterNiels Bohr
Approximate values (to three significant digits)
SI units5.29×10−11 m (52.9 pm)

The Bohr radius () is a physical constant, approximately equal to the most probable distance between the nucleus and the electron in a hydrogen atom in its ground state. It is named after Niels Bohr, due to its role in the Bohr model of an atom. Its value is 5.29177210903(80)×10−11 m.[1][2]
